Answer:
350 miles
Step-by-step explanation:
Let x represent the miles driven
The cost with the first plan will be represented by 0.40x + 70
The second plan will be represented by 0.60x
Set these 2 expressions equal to each other and solve for x:
0.40x + 70 = 0.60x
70 = 0.20x
350 = x
So, Susan will have to drive 350 miles for the cost to be the same
 
        
             
        
        
        
Answer:
84 (nearest whole number)
Step-by-step explanation:
If x = 10,
Longest leg = (7 x 10) + 4 = 74
Shortest leg = 4 x 10 = 40
Using Pythagoras' Theorem a² + b² = c² (where a and b are the legs and c is the hypotenuse of a right triangle):
⇒ 74² + 40² = c²
⇒ 7076 = c²
⇒ c = √7076 = 84.11896...
⇒ hypotenuse = 84 (nearest whole number)
